    Good Points: Rich deep sound with no distortion (heard things on cds I didn't realise were there before).


    Bad Points: The button to tune the radio is frankly cheap and nasty. I hate the fact that the speakers have such short leads and that you cannot replace them because of the connectors. The tape deck is rather noisy. Wish I'd bought the upgraded model with usb connection - didn't think I'd need it 5 years ago.


    General comments: Great sound and tape deck handy for oldies but goodies. 5 years old with no problems (fingers crossed then!)I like the fact that it sits so neatly on my bookshelves. The remote control is very useful but it's frustrating that some of the functions can only be accessed by this and not via the unit.

    I have the Sony CMT-CPX1 stereo connected to a Pioneer amp through the AMP out and connected to a DJ Mixer, I use it for music, TV, Movies and anything else that has music and it sounds superb. The quality is great and it never distorts. One of the best features is that if the stereo is straining it will automatically shut down as so not to damage itself. Pure genius.
